About Seoul

Seoul offers a diverse range of experiences that reflect its rich history and modern vibrancy. One of the must-visit historical sites is Gyeongbokgung Palace, where visitors can explore traditional Korean architecture and witness the changing of the guard ceremony. Nearby, the National Folk Museum provides insights into Korea's cultural heritage.

For those interested in contemporary culture, the district of Hongdae is a lively area known for its arts scene, street performances, and unique cafes. It's a great place to experience the youthful energy of the city. Adjacent to it, the Yeonnam-dong neighborhood features charming streets filled with independent shops and eateries, perfect for leisurely strolls.

A visit to Bukchon Hanok Village allows travelers to see traditional Korean houses called hanoks, providing a glimpse into the past. Walking through its narrow lanes can be quite picturesque. In contrast, the Dongdaemun Design Plaza (DDP) showcases modern architecture and hosts various exhibitions, making it a hub of design and creativity.

Food lovers should explore the Gwangjang Market, known for its vibrant food stalls offering classic dishes such as bindaetteok and tteokbokki. This market is a great place to experience local flavors in a bustling atmosphere. For a more upscale dining experience, the Gangnam district offers a range of high-end restaurants and trendy cafes.

Nature enthusiasts can enjoy a day at Namsan Park, which surrounds N Seoul Tower. The park features walking trails and beautiful views of the city from the tower's observation deck. Another serene option is the Hangang River, where walking, cycling, or picnicking along the riverside can be quite relaxing.

To experience the local nightlife, the Itaewon district is known for its diverse range of bars and clubs catering to various tastes and preferences. This area reflects the multicultural aspect of Seoul, making it an interesting spot for socializing.

Lastly, museums such as the Leeum Samsung Museum of Art and the Seoul Museum of Art offer a deep dive into both traditional and contemporary art, appealing to those with an interest in the creative sector. Each of these experiences contributes to a well-rounded understanding of Seoul's unique blend of history, culture, and modernity.
